No. You can see only pa_IN locale is getting updated translations to almost all the active upstream projects. But I don't think someone is contributing to pa_PK locale translations. Both locales are using different scripts. See http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Gurmukh%C4%AB_alphabet http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Shahmukh%C4%AB_alphabet
As there are no translation for pa_PK in anaconda Punajbi(Pakistan) will not get displayed in language selection list.
